Abstract

The charged particle mass analyzer with the poles of the cylindrical form and closed boundaries has been proposed. The expression for the distribution of the magnetic potential has been obtained in the analytical form. The basic parameters in the dispersion plane have been found for the first-order focusing on the angle. The conditions of the space focusing have been obtained when the source and detector are placed out of the magnetic field. The regimes with the three turns of the trajectory have been found. In this case the charged particles have the long path inside field. It results in the increasing of the linear mass dispersion and, consequently, in high resolution.
